As I'm getting ready to complete the wiring on my S1 Ringmaster I need to set up some batteries with Deans plugs. I'm looking for a source to buy like 10 or 20 sets at a time rather then the 1 or 2 in a pack. I have seen the ones on eBay and after doing some
searches on them, it seems they have a body that melts easily. Anyone have a source for a good quality Deans plug bulk purchase?

I have had good luck with the eBay cheepy T-Plugs.  The trick is to plug in a mating connector when soldering.   This acts as an extra heat sink and holds the pins in alignment if the shells get soft.   Also I have good soldering iron with small tip.  This allows me to control the temp.  A soldering gun may be good for tanks but will burn up most any connector.

Do yourself a favor and switch everything to XT-60 before you’re heavily entrenched in the Dean’s connectors. They operate (plug/unplug) much smoother.
Amazon sells a good one, Amass brand, in bulk.

I ordered from Hobbyking site only needed male ends, the 10 pack of the Nylon T connector Male plugs  SKU: 606Bx10, $2.65. They also have pairs and female ends. It is a good deal if you don't need them in a hurry. Only thing I didn't care for was the shipping cost is three times the cost of the product. But still less then buying them in packs of two for almost $6.
